Bariatric Surgery - Best for Your Health in More Methods Than One

Based on recent statistics, 61.3 million National adults (30.5 percent) are obese. In addition, an projected 10-15 % of kids (ages 6?11) and 15 percent of youngsters are overweight and vulnerable to building weight-related disorders. Severe obesity is also on the rise. Six million American adults are morbidly fat (BMI 40+), while still another 9.6 million have a BMI of 35-40. (Source: US Census 2000; NHANES III information estimates) جراحی چاقی

Excess body fat connected with large body mass list (BMI) carries an increased risk of early death. Obese people (BMI 30+) have a 50-100 per cent increased risk of death from all causes, compared with people of usual fat (BMI 20?25). Morbid obesity (BMI 40+) and super-obesity (BMI 50+) carries a still larger threat of dying younger. All of the improved chance is due to co-morbid conditions like cardiovascular illness (atherosclerosis, coronary arrest or stroke).

The effects of serious obesity on endurance are dramatic. Obese bright males between 20 and 30 years of age (BMI > 45) may limit their endurance by 13 years. African-American guys of similar era and BMI can eliminate as much as twenty years of life. Obese white females between 20 and 30 years old (BMI > 45) may limit their endurance by 8 years. African-American girls of similar age and BMI may eliminate as much as 5 years of life.
